tracing/filters: support for filters of dynamic sized arrays



Currently the filtering infrastructure supports well the
numeric types and fixed sized array types.

But the recently added __string() field uses a specific
indirect offset mechanism which requires a specific
predicate. Until now it wasn't supported.

This patch adds this support and implies very few changes,
only a new predicate is needed, the management of this specific
field can be done through the usual string helpers in the
filtering infrastructure.

[ Impact: support all kinds of strings in the tracing filters ]

/*
 * Filter predicate for dynamic sized arrays of characters.
 * These are implemented through a list of strings at the end
 * of the entry.
 * Also each of these strings have a field in the entry which
 * contains its offset from the beginning of the entry.
 * We have then first to get this field, dereference it
 * and add it to the address of the entry, and at last we have
 * the address of the string.
 */
static int filter_pred_strloc(struct filter_pred *pred, void *event,
			      int val1, int val2)
{
	int str_loc = *(int *)(event + pred->offset);
	char *addr = (char *)(event + str_loc);
	int cmp, match;

	cmp = strncmp(addr, pred->str_val, pred->str_len);

	match = (!cmp) ^ pred->not;

	return match;
}
